Dumpster diving is technically legal in all 50 states. In 1988, the case known as the State of California v Greenwood reached the Supreme Court. The court ruled that searching trash is legal. The problem is it's legal unless local governments say otherwise. Since this ruling, most areas have created some form of regulations regarding dumpster ...

If you have any questions regarding the Cookeville Subdivision Regulations, you may email Jon Ward, Cookeville Planning Director, or call at 931-520-5238.Examples of safe foods to pull from dumpsters for consumption are canned goods, boxed cereals, slightly bruised fruits and breads. Good foods to avoid are seafood, sprouts, meat, dairy and unpasteurized juice. This steak may look scrumptious but meat is a no, no when dumpster diving. Dumpster diving is technically legal in all 50 states. In 1988, the Supreme Court ruled in State of California v. Greenwood that searching trash is legal as long as it does not conflict with any city, county, or state ordinances. Consider the following example of such an acceptable form of dumpster diving.
